Drupal 7 download file programmatically accredited

Youll find in the pdf document attached to this posting 10 things you ought to know about file. How to programmatically create a block in drupal 8 webwash. Attaching image files to nodes programmatically in drupal 7. May 20, 20 web development drupal creating views programmatically in drupal 7. Hi, i have to merge contents from few nodes and write them in a file. Using the path file module to manage files in drupal 8. I am trying to create node programmatically and add image url to twitter card. This example assumes you know how to create a module in drupal and that you have programmatically created. As you know, drupal relies on a database to store all the configuration information as well as your content. As a follow up to my post on how to create a user account in drupal 6 programmatically, i ran into a situation where i needed to do this in drupal 7. Server and application monitor helps you discover application dependencies to help identify relationships between application servers. Drill into those connections to view the associated network performance such as latency and packet loss, and application process resource utilization metrics such as cpu and memory usage. Add products to cart programatically drupal developer. The field api on the other hand give you all the flexibility you need.

Theoretically, drupal will work with any pdocompliant database including microsoft sql server and oracle. Mar 17, 2010 presentation for triangle drupal users group on march 17, 2010. These modules actually have relatively little overlap, so you should consider this a guide in choosing the right modules for your needs, rather than a complaint about duplication. Starting with drupal 7, drupal uses a new database connection layer called pdo. Experiment and evaluate drupal s powerful capabilities. I have to write a function to attach an mp3 file to an existing node. How to copy a drupal site solutions experts exchange. Sdms is a php based frontend to a mysql database that allows users to upload and download files into and from virtual directories using only a web browser. Okay, thats stating the obvious but did you know that sometimes you need to tell drupal which domain it should use. Many moons ago i needed a way of storing documents online, so they could be shared between users and easily accessed from many locations.

Create a custom service often times, well need custom services on our drupal site for our app to communicate with. Programmatically creating forms with views in drupal 7 isovera. Drupal 7 configuration text formats submitted by mik on wednesday, october 26, 2011 8. If nothing happens, download github desktop and try again. Modules for uploading and managing files, and associating them with content. Using the path file module to manage files in drupal 8 bowst. Heres one extra bit that tripped me up for a while. It is a certification exam whose official title is acquia certified developer drupal 8. With views 3, the views team introduced a clever technique for creating forms, using the form api, with views. The url from which the file can be downloaded using your live secret api key. Create a user account in drupal 7 programmatically code. Drupal 7 content management system basic editing after a new account has been created for you by the decs webmaster group, you can. Problem with drupal 7 and nginx to unauthorised user from.

How to programmatically create new filefolder in drupal 7. How to crop images using crop api, image widget crop and focal point in drupal 8 by ivan zugec drupal april 19, 2017 october 14, 2017 10 comments if youve done any drupal site building, im sure youve experienced the following issue. Notes on the drupal 8 developer exam all things drupal, php. Hello, im trying to create media entity programatically, but i dont how to set field values. A good book of multilingual site building on drupal is drupal 7 multilingual sites by kristen pol. I tried to create new filefolder programmatically inside drupals sitesdefaultfiles. Drupal 7 content management system basic editing decs. Well talk about what that means, and the benefits and drawbacks to drupals private files. Well talk about what that means, and the benefits and drawbacks to drupal s private files. To force to download a file, as usual with drupal, theres a module for that.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. When you download drupal, you arent downloading the database that goes with it.

Lets say for example your law firm uploaded its privacy policy to drupal. Define your views api version and path for files that include views hooks. Blinkreaction presents drupal how to blog for the beginners in drupal cms. Contribute to apigeeinternaldrupal7drops development by creating an account on github. Finally you need an interpreter to run drupal s code, php the programming language that drupal is written in. If one or more modules returned headers the download will start with the returned headers. Inmotion hosting meets all of drupal 7 s minimum system requirements, and we have many different hosting plans you can choose from to meet your websites needs. Examples of working with configuration in drupal 8. Create a user account in drupal 7 programmatically.

Under the gnu license drupal can rapidly get a website up and running, and you dont need to be a programming or html expert to do it. Created fields in drupal does not have to added to a content type entity right away though when you create them through the ui you do not have a choice. I not sure if this is the problem with drupal core or my nginx config. Creating a drupal 8 private file system ostraining. The existing code extracts contents from a csv file. I have a custom module where i need to create a file and download it on form submission. But you may be reticent to install a module for such a basic feature. Exploiting drupal 7s sql injection vulnerability to change the admin users password.

Contribute to amazeeiodrupal settingfiles development by creating an account on github. Includes discussion of why version control is a good idea, how to deal with special drupal issues updating modules, core and how to set up your file structure. You may be wondering what the drupal 8 developer exam is. Programmatically creating forms with views in drupal 7. Join tom geller for an indepth discussion in this video move drupal files to a server, part of drupal 8 essential training. Quickly create a temporary drupal 8 demo application on your local machine by reading the evaluator guide. Jul 06, 2010 downloadfile is a module to direct download files or images. Because we all have different needs, drupal allows you to create a unique space in a world of cookiecutter solutions. Find answers to how to copy a drupal site from the expert community at experts exchange. Display twitter cards in drupal using meta tags module webwash. Drupella file manager for drupal 7 drupella web solutions. Exploiting drupal 7s sql injection vulnerability to. Added ability to provide extra installation steps programmatically.

Examines a file object and returns appropriate content headers for download. On the next step, i will show how to programmatically create, modify, and delete the settings. Create a user account in drupal 7 programmatically code karate. X api and a custom drupal module, we can accomplish this. Notes on the drupal 8 developer exam all things drupal. How to login programmatically as a user in drupal 8. The most important file on your drupal site is the settings. Drupal developer helps you to learn drupal by live code examples.

Uploading and saving a file programmatically to drupal. So far, i managed to created the file and save it in public folder, but i cannot find a way to download it to client. That is what, for example, the drupal \locale\form. It tests ones knowledge of drupal 8 theming, module development, site building, and some other cssjqueryphp skills. Learn to develop custom drupal modules and themes for drupal 5, drupal 6, drupal 7 and drupal 8. My goal is setup content type with image field, file field and set a role that can access the image and file fields. The csv file has 3 columns chapter, shloka and content. But the forms in drupal are built on the form api, which is the name thats generally used for all of the functionality and ways that you can hook into forms and build forms in drupal. How to programmatically create a field in drupal 7 s.

Exploiting drupal 7s sql injection vulnerability to change. May 10, 2008 the attached ebook, files in drupal, has been expanded and updated to account for changes in drupal 6. Finally you need an interpreter to run drupals code, php the programming language that drupal is written in. I would recommend first copying all the files to your new location then do a fresh drupal install so the install script can set up your new database settings file for you then download and install the backup and migrate module from. Drupal 7 content management system basic editing after a new account has been created for you by the decs webmaster group, you can log into your website by adding the word user to the end of the website url. Views bulk operations uses this method as does the d7 version of editablefields those modules might be a good place to start if you arent a developer and just landed here from the googs. The text field get drupal default setting since for the sake of simplicity choose to omit any field settings. Creating views view in your module is really simple. An entirely revamped administrative interface makes your daily tasks easier to find and carry out.

Presentation for triangle drupal users group on march 17, 2010. Drupal 7 add extra text on the lightbox2 popup eureka. In drupal 7 you could do this from the configuration at administrator configuration media file system. If youre planning to build a website using drupal, you must first ensure your hosting provider meets drupals requirements. Once your site has been approved by twitter, youll be able to see the twitter. If youve used blocks in drupal 7 then you will be familiar with the new interface. The first set of comments you see when you open the settings. If all you want to do is duplicate a complex custom content type field tools module is easiest way to do so if you need to copy content type from one site to another then bundle copy module is the best way to go about it if you are looking for something that will give you the option to do it such duplications locally and on a remote server then features module would be the best way to go. Jun 26, 2011 having problem trying to protect private file and image from unauthorised users. Mar 24, 2017 an ostraining member asked how they could set up a drupal 8 private file system. Downloadfile is a module to direct download files or images. Display twitter cards in drupal using meta tags module. Exploiting drupal 7 s sql injection vulnerability to change the admin users password. The attached ebook, files in drupal, has been expanded and updated to account for changes in drupal 6.

Inmotion hosting meets all of drupal 7s minimum system requirements, and we have many different hosting plans you can choose from to meet your websites needs. Mar 19, 2009 modules for uploading and managing files, and associating them with content. By default, you would be able to view it at something. Now lets consider working with configuration on our example module. Sign in sign up instantly share code, notes, and snippets. In this chapter, we look at the drupal file system configuration, and we set up our site to give us private file storage. Well use a file transfer program on your home computerto move the entire folder, but there are. This is a blog that discuss drupal how to questions for beginners. In the upgrade to drupal 8 collection, we get you ready for migrating your drupal 7 sites or starting new projects in drupal 8. We cover the sitebuilding changes from drupal 7 to drupal 8 but have not yet discussed the process of migrating a site to drupal 8. Web page addresses and email addresses turn into links automatically. When my registered user visits a certain page, i will be generating a new file and i will provide them with the download link. Some 4xx errors that could be handled programmatically e. We are proud to present to you our best work yet drupal 7, the friendly and powerful content management platform for building nearly any kind of website.

Programmatically write contents in a file and download the. Drill into those connections to view the associated network performance such as latency and packet loss, and application process resource utilization metrics such. The file downloads fine, but when i try to open the file, let it be excel or pdf, the respective. D lightbox2 will show the image title as caption in the popup. Up to this point, weve basically been talking about forms as drupal forms. Funds that are not yet available in the balance, due to the 7day rolling pay cycle. Download drupal from the command line, for example using wget or curl.

Having problem trying to protect private file and image from unauthorised users. Use the default settings for table data to exclude. Click on the insert file button near the top right of the window 4. Out of the box, drupal wont replace an uploaded file on the server, it will simply rename it to avoid overwriting an existing file. Create a directory for the private files to be saved in.

In drupal 8, we have to set the private path manually. Drupal is a versatile, easytoinstall blog and content manager that helps you keep your webpage or blog updated in a simple manner. Added optional email notifications when users are approved, blocked, or. Overview of permission changes in drupal 8 drupal video.

Go ahead and copy this code and paste it into your dot module file and save it. To access courses again, please join linkedin learning. Uploading and saving a file programmatically to drupal nodes. If youre planning to build a website using drupal, you must first ensure your hosting provider meets drupal s requirements. Drupal the leading opensource cms for ambitious digital experiences that reach your audience across multiple channels. Create this folder structure and then create a new file called. If you are interested to learn about drupal how to discussions, just visit the online blog site of blinkreaction company. Drupal 7 installation requirements and options tutorial video. An ostraining member asked how they could set up a drupal 8 private file system.

1516 905 1359 88 1459 152 1371 1482 832 873 797 936 272 690 1256 1428 604 431 716 883 1153 1483 1396 1331 258 1288 1237 744 22 434